Janice Garlish Janice Garlish/daughter July 12, 2012
Dad was a talented person, more so than I ever imagined until his accomplishments were all grouped together.  He never bragged about his accomplishments but always liked to share them with others.  He told me that he had gone without food for three days before he joined CCCorp, President Roosevelts New Deal Program.  Then he was fed.  Also, he told that he earned 25 cents extra than some men for knowing how to drive a pick up.  When we went on trips, he would carry the luggage ontop the car.  We camped out one evening, under the stars, and I was awakened by a kitty cat meowing.  He let us bring the cat home.  He told me that I would stand up behind him in the car and say Faster, Daddy, Faster.  It is hard to say good-bye to a parent.  He was ready as he had accepted the Lord in 1984 and his body just gave out on him.  A chapter in we kids lives has now passed, as we have now given up both our Mother and Father to our Heavenly Father.
